All those who advocate a 'No Resign' theory are ignorant of the rules of service .. An employee or even a minister, CANNOT, under the rules and regulations criticise publicly his office or leaders while he is working .. The system normally followed in the civilised world is that, resign from the post first and then you can bash your peers and make public whatever grievances you have .. This is what Adnan Randhawa did ..

Another thing .. If Adnan Randhawa had continued his service and had not written the much celebrated article, would we all have known what was going around in that service .. ? I mean we might have a grim idea or speculations but the situation was cleared by him ..

And .. If he had not resigned and had written the article while he was still working .. He would have been thrown out of the service then for breaching the official code of conduct .. You get the picture now .. ?
